How they compare
UNICEF: Eastern and Southern Africa currently reports 70.1% against 57.4% in Burkina Faso, a difference of 12.7%.
That makes UNICEF: Eastern and Southern Africa's figure about 1.2 times Burkina Faso's.
Across all 45 years both countries report, UNICEF: Eastern and Southern Africa has been ahead every year.
Burkina Faso ranks 177th and UNICEF: Eastern and Southern Africa ranks 178th of 194 countries.
UNICEF: Eastern and Southern Africa has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Burkina Faso | UNICEF: Eastern and Southern Africa |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 6.1% | 41.9% | 35.9% | UNICEF: Eastern and Southern Africa |
| 1980s | 9.3% | 48.8% | 39.4% | UNICEF: Eastern and Southern Africa |
| 1990s | 17.1% | 48.3% | 31.2% | UNICEF: Eastern and Southern Africa |
| 2000s | 26.6% | 56.3% | 29.8% | UNICEF: Eastern and Southern Africa |
| 2010s | 59.7% | 66.6% | 7.0% | UNICEF: Eastern and Southern Africa |
| 2020s | 63.9% | 70.1% | 6.3% | UNICEF: Eastern and Southern Africa |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
